The Role

As Lifecycle Marketing Manager, you will lead the delivery and optimisation of Manchester City’s fan lifecycle marketing activity, translating strategy into impactful multi-channel journeys through Braze and related platforms. You will help ensure supporters receive relevant, timely and engaging communications that strengthen fan relationships and support wider commercial objectives.

Working closely with CRM Technical Operations and wider marketing stakeholders, you will oversee audience segmentation, journey design, testing and optimisation activity. You will use insight and performance data to identify opportunities to improve engagement, retention and reactivation across key fan moments and campaigns.

You will also support the ongoing evolution of the Cityzens ecosystem, helping shape fan experiences that feel personalised, culturally relevant and connected across multiple touchpoints. Alongside this, you will provide guidance and support to Lifecycle Executives, encouraging collaboration, continuous learning and high-quality delivery.
